Understanding the Fundamentals of DTF Printing
Direct-to-Film (DTF) printing is revolutionizing the custom apparel industry by offering a unique method of applying designs to fabrics. Unlike traditional printing techniques, which often limit the types of materials that can be used, DTF printing excels in its versatility. It allows for high-quality prints on a wide range of fabrics, including cotton, polyester, and various blends, making it ideal for personalized clothing items. The core of DTF technology lies in its ability to produce vibrant graphics and intricate details that capture the attention of consumers.
This innovation begins with the creation of a digital design, which is then printed onto a specialized film using advanced inkjet printers. The process involves a heat transfer application that facilitates the adhesion of the design to the fabric. The result is a durable, high-resolution print that holds up against multiple washes without fading or cracking, appealing to both businesses and consumers looking for lasting quality in custom apparel.

The Comparison: DTF vs. Sublimation Printing
When exploring printing methods for custom apparel, a common debate arises between DTF and sublimation printing. While sublimation is restricted primarily to polyester fabrics, DTF printing allows for greater flexibility across a variety of materials, accommodating a broader spectrum of creative projects. This versatility is particularly advantageous for small businesses and independent designers who wish to cater to diverse customer preferences.
Another key distinction lies in the detail and vibrancy of the final product. DTF printing excels in producing sharp, colorful images that retain their integrity through wear and washing. In contrast, sublimation can sometimes lead to a washed-out appearance, particularly on darker fabrics. As a result, DTF printing emerges as a more appealing option for those seeking high-quality custom apparel with striking visuals.

What are the steps involved in the DTF printing process for apparel?
The DTF printing process involves several key steps: 1) Design creation, 2) Printing onto special transfer film, 3) Applying a heat-sensitive powder adhesive to the wet ink, 4) Heat curing to solidify the ink, and 5) Transferring the design onto the fabric under heat and pressure. This multi-step process results in high-quality, detailed designs.
